2, mariadb installation

  (1) Create a user

[root@localhost ~]# groupadd mysql
[root@localhost ~]# useradd -r -g mysql -s /sbin/nologin mysql

  (2) Unpack and install

[root@localhost ~]# tar xf mariadb-5.5.65-linux-systemd-x86_64.gz 
[root@localhost ~]# mv mariadb-5.5.65-linux-systemd-x86_64 /usr/local/mysql

  (3) Edit my.cnf file

    

[root@localhost mysql]# cp support-files/my-small.cnf /etc/my.cnf
cp: overwrite ‘/etc/my.cnf’? y
[root@localhost mysql]# vim /etc/my.cnf
  [mysqld]   port = 3306   socket = /tmp/mysql.sock   skip-external-locking   key_buffer_size = 16K   max_allowed_packet = 1M   table_open_cache = 4   sort_buffer_size = 64K   read_buffer_size = 256K   read_rnd_buffer_size = 256K   net_buffer_length = 2K   thread_stack = 240K   basedir = /usr/local/mysql   datadir = /usr/local/mysql/data   innodb_file_per_table=on   skip_name_resolve = on
#给mysql用户权限
[root@localhost mysql]# chown -R mysql.mysql /usr/local/mysql/ [root@localhost mysql]# chmod -R 755 /usr/local/mysql/

 Mysql initialization

[root@localhost mysql]# /usr/local/mysql/scripts/mysql_install_db --user=mysql
Installing MariaDB/MySQL system tables in '/usr/local/mysql/data' ...
190910 12:38:06 [Note] /usr/local/mysql/bin/mysqld (mysqld 5.5.65-MariaDB) starting as process 12547 ...
OK
Filling help tables...
190910 12:38:06 [Note] /usr/local/mysql/bin/mysqld (mysqld 5.5.65-MariaDB) starting as process 12556 ...
OK

 Add the mysql service to the init.d

[root@localhost mysql]# cd support-files/
[root@localhost support-files]# cp -a mysql.server /etc/init.d/mysqld
启动mysql [root@localhost support-files]# /etc/init.d/mysqld start Starting MariaDB.190910 12:40:15 mysqld_safe Logging to '/usr/local/mysql/data/localhost.localdomain.err'. 190910 12:40:15 mysqld_safe Starting mysqld daemon with databases from /usr/local/mysql/data . SUCCESS!
